CVE-2016-9694: IBM Rhapsody DM 4.0, 5.0, and 6.0 is vulnerable to cross-site scripting.

IBM Rhapsody DM 4.0, 5.0, and 6.0 is vulnerable to cross-site scripting. This vulnerability allows users to embed arbitrary JavaScript code in the Web UI thus altering the intended functionality potentially leading to credentials disclosure within a trusted session. IBM Reference #: 1999960.

This flaw lets a user place JavaScript into the IBM Rhapsody Design Manager web interface. If another trusted session loads that content, the script could alter page behavior and potentially expose credentials. The provided sources do not give a CVSS score or confirm active exploitation. Exposure is likely limited to organizations running IBM Rational Rhapsody Design Manager web deployments, especially the listed 3.x through 6.0.3 versions. Risk increases where the application is reachable by broad internal users or external networks. Treat this as a moderate-risk legacy application issue. It is not shown as actively exploited in the provided evidence, but credential exposure inside trusted sessions can create business impact if vulnerable deployments remain accessible. Mitigation focus: Identify all IBM Rational Rhapsody Design Manager instances and versions.; Review IBM advisory 1999960 for vendor-confirmed fixes or workarounds.; Prioritize upgrades or mitigations for listed affected versions..
